How AI Is Changing the Way We Work, Live and Play
AI is transforming virtually every aspect of our lives. Here are some of the ways it’s making an impact:
Automation and Efficiency
One of the most obvious benefits of AI is its ability to automate tedious and repetitive tasks. AI-driven automation can save time and money for businesses, freeing up staff to focus on more complex and creative tasks. Automation can also improve the accuracy of tasks that would otherwise be prone to human error. This makes AI an invaluable tool for streamlining processes and optimizing performance.
Enhancing Human Tasks
AI can also be used to augment human capabilities, enabling us to do things faster and better than ever before. For example, AI-powered facial recognition technology can be used to identify individuals in images or videos, while AI-based machine learning algorithms can be used to analyze and interpret large datasets, helping humans make sense of data more quickly and accurately.
Increasing Accessibility
AI can also be used to increase accessibility for people with disabilities. AI-powered voice recognition technology can be used to enable people to control devices using their voices, and AI-powered image recognition can help people with visual impairments access information and navigate their environments.

The Impact of AI on Businesses: What Companies Are Doing with AI Technologies
Businesses of all sizes are using AI to gain a competitive edge. Here are some of the ways companies are leveraging AI technologies:
Increased Efficiency
AI can be used to automate mundane tasks, freeing up staff to focus on more complex and creative tasks. AI-powered analytics can also help businesses identify trends, uncover insights and optimize operations.
Cost Reduction
AI-powered automation can help businesses reduce costs by streamlining processes and eliminating the need for manual labor. AI-enabled predictive analytics can also be used to anticipate customer needs, allowing businesses to be more efficient with their resources.
Enhanced Customer Service
AI-powered chatbots can provide customers with quick, accurate answers to their questions, helping businesses deliver better customer service. AI-enabled natural language processing can also be used to analyze customer feedback, allowing businesses to identify areas for improvement.
Understanding the Ethics of Artificial Intelligence: What Should We Consider When Creating AI?
As AI becomes increasingly powerful, it’s important to consider the ethical implications of these technologies. Here are some key issues to consider when creating AI:
Privacy and Security
AI-enabled technologies have the potential to collect vast amounts of personal data. It’s important to ensure that appropriate safeguards are in place to protect people’s privacy and security.
Fairness and Transparency
AI-powered algorithms can be used to make decisions about people, such as who gets a loan or who gets hired. It’s important to ensure that these decisions are made fairly and transparently.
Responsibility and Autonomy
AI-enabled autonomous systems, such as self-driving cars, need to be able to make decisions and take action without human intervention. It’s important to ensure that these systems are designed to be responsible and autonomous.
